3. What Technological Advancements Are Influencing Bowling Equipment Pricing?
Technological innovations are reshaping equipment costs:
String Pinsetters: These are gaining popularity due to significantly lower maintenance requirements, reduced energy consumption, and quieter operation compared to traditional free-fall pinsetters. They lead to considerable operational cost savings.
Interactive Scoring Systems: Beyond basic scoring, modern systems offer enhanced graphics, game animations, social media integration, and even augmented reality (AR) features to engage a broader audience.
Synthetic Lanes: Durable, low-maintenance, and consistent, synthetic lanes outperform traditional wood lanes in longevity and playability.
Integrated POS and Management Systems: A unified system for F&B, lane booking, arcade cards, and loyalty programs streamlines operations and provides valuable customer data.
LED Lighting and Audio-Visual Systems: Dynamic lighting and high-quality sound systems create an immersive atmosphere, essential for themed nights and events.

5. What Are the Long-Term Maintenance and Support Considerations for Bowling Equipment?
Long-term maintenance and support are critical factors in the total cost of ownership (TCO) for bowling equipment. When making procurement decisions, inquire about:
Parts Availability: Ensure spare parts are readily available and for how long the manufacturer guarantees support for their models.
Warranty: Understand the coverage and duration of equipment warranties.
Service Agreements: Many manufacturers offer comprehensive service contracts, including preventative maintenance, technical support, and emergency repairs.
Training: Ask about training programs for your staff on equipment operation and basic troubleshooting.
Technician Network: The availability of certified technicians in your region can significantly reduce downtime during breakdowns.

How to maintain the mechanical equipment of a bowling alley?
Fairway boards and equipment require regular maintenance. Fairway boards need to be oiled every half month and cleaned daily to extend their service life. At the same time, the condition of the rope and ball return machine needs to be checked every period of time to ensure the normal operation of the equipment. How much does a bowling lane cost ?
The cost of a single bowling lane falls between $75,000 and $80,000 for a standard lane. Here's a breakdown considering different factors:
New vs. Used:
New lanes naturally cost more than used ones.
Features:
Automatic scoring systems or other customizations can increase the price.
Home vs. Commercial:
Lane installations for homes may cost slightly more to account for special adjustments.
It's important to note that this is just the lane itself. The total cost of building an entire bowling alley will include additional costs for installation, surrounding infrastructure, and any amenities you include.

How many lanes does it take to open a bowling alley?
There's no strict rule on the number of lanes required to open a bowling alley. It depends on your business goals and target market.
Here's a breakdown to help you decide:
- Small niche alleys: Some bowling alleys might focus on a specific audience, like a boutique bowling alley with just a few lanes catering to a high-end clientele. They might have other revenue streams besides just bowling, like a fancy restaurant or bar.
- Traditional bowling alleys: These typically have many lanes, often around 8 to 24 lanes , to accommodate a larger number of bowlers and maximize revenue through lane rentals.
- Mini bowling: Certain alleys might offer mini bowling, which uses lighter balls and shorter lanes. This could be a good option for a family entertainment center and wouldn't require a large number of standard lanes.
Ultimately, the number of lanes is a business decision based on your target market, budget, and the overall experience you want to create.
